Kestrel 5700 Elite is a portable wind meter that allows you to track and measure wind speed, temperature, relative humidity, pressure and other weather conditions. It is easy to use and provides accurate readings, making it a great tool for those interested in gathering data on wind conditions. To get the most out of the Kestrel 5700 Elite and make sure you get accurate readings, it’s important to learn how to use it properly.
Using the Kestrel 5700 Elite is fairly straightforward and easy to do. Here are the steps to using the device:
- First, turn on the Kestrel 5700 Elite by pressing and holding the Power button. This button is located on the top-right side of the device.
- Then, navigate to the Settings menu. This can be accessed by pressing the Menu button, located on the left side of the device.
- Once in the Settings menu, select the “Units” option. This will allow you to select the units you wish to use to measure wind speed, temperature, relative humidity, pressure and other weather conditions.
- After selecting the units, press the Menu button again to return to the main menu. Then, select the Wind Measurement option.
- The Kestrel 5700 Elite will now begin to measure wind speed, temperature, relative humidity, pressure and other weather conditions. The results will be displayed on the screen.
- To end the measurement, press and hold the Power button again. This will turn off the device.
